Can you transfer ownership of digital Switch games?

Can I Transfer a Digital Game or DLC to a Different Nintendo Account? It's not possible to transfer digital purchases from one Nintendo Account to another. However, downloaded content isn't limited to the Nintendo Account that made the purchase. Anyone that uses the purchaser's primary console.

Can you transfer digital switch games to SD card?

Transferring game data

On the HOME Menu, select "System Settings" → "Data Management" → "Move Data Between System/microSD Card". *If no microSD card is inserted, this option won't be selectable. To transfer data from the system memory to the microSD card, select "Move to microSD Card".

Can a digital Switch game be used on multiple devices?

You can link your Nintendo Account to multiple consoles. You can play digital games you've purchased on any Nintendo Switch console that has been linked to your Nintendo Account. Please note that you can register one primary console per Nintendo Account.

Can you use the same Nintendo Account on two switches at the same time?

Nintendo Accounts can be linked to multiple Nintendo Switch consoles, but you can only have one primary console at a time. The first Nintendo Switch console you use to connect to Nintendo eShop on Nintendo Switch will become your primary console.
